I would like to find a left handed Savage River bow.  I heard a rumor recently that Dave Guthrie may get back into the bow making business.  Just a rumor at this point but I would like to see that.  Dave left a good job as a skilled welder with a big aluminum plant in the area when he went into the bow business full time. After a few years they asked him to come talk to them about coming back.  He told them how much it would take to come back figuring they wouldn't go for it but they did.  A regular pay check and good benefits were too good to turn down. He was very generous to give bows to a lot of state bowhunting  organizations for fund raising purposes.  Hope he does come back.
